Ethereum Surpasses Record 990k Active Addresses Amid ETF Frenzy
Ethereum's network activity has reached an all-time high, with a record-breaking 989,500 active addresses in a single 24-hour period. According to Santiment data, this surge is driven by a combination of factors, including renewed interest in US spot Ethereum ETFs and growing DeFi activity.
The recent spike in net inflows into these products has been significant, with approximately $245 million pouring in over the course of a single week in early August. The two primary beneficiaries have been BlackRock's iShares Ethereum Trust (ETHA) and Fidelity's Wise Origin Ethereum Fund (FETH).
While this is an impressive figure, it's worth noting that Ethereum has experienced significant fluctuations in on-chain metrics over the past year. Earlier this year, the 30-day moving average for daily active addresses peaked at 785,000 in January, marking a 10-year high.
